> @@ -254,15 +255,15 @@ > > <p>If a user has exited pointer lock via the <a>default unlock user > gesture</a>, or pointer lock has not previously been entered for this > - document, an event generated as a result of an > - <a>engagement gesture</a> must be received by the document before > + shadow-including document, an event generated as a result of an I don't believe this is necessary. In general there is no such term as "shadow-including document". It is just "document". You can be "in a shadow-including document" but the "shadow-including" modifies "in", not "document." So any case where there is no "in" seems like a wrong change. --- You are receiving this because you are subscribed to this thread.
